South Georgia Excels with Degree WorksImplementation success in midst of consolidation The University System of Georgia

is nearing the completion of a

system wide project to implement

Degree Works. The implementa-

tion has been organized over an

eighteen month period by way of

individual cohorts, and the last

cohort is slated to have a soft roll

out of Degree Works in August

2013. One of the institutions par-

ticipating in this cohort is South

Georgia State.

While all of the institutions have done a

great job, South Georgia State College

deserves special recognition because

they are not only implementing Degree

Works but are also in the midst of

forming a new consolidated institution.

Randy Braswell and Ame Wilkerson

demonstrated an unbelievable knowl-

edge of their new “Banner C,” especially

regarding the effect of the merged data

on Degree Works. Specifically, both

Randy and Ame understood that much

problem-solving and trouble-shooting

will be required during their Degree

Works implementation, as they face

circumstances the other members of

the cohort do not. Julie Anderson and

Suzie Brown stayed in the background,

setting up and maintaining Banner inte-

grations, configurations, and localiza-

tions as training and implementation

progressed. Their work ethic and ability

to “roll with the punches” merits special

recognition! This team knows the true

meaning of “above and beyond the call

of duty.”

Way to go South Georgia State College!

Last fall, many of you participated in one of our most exten-

sive surveys that asked specific questions about your use of

the Georgia enhancements. Your input was extremely valu-

able and we appreciate everyone who participated.

One of the goals of that effort was to identify Georgia enhance-

ments that are no longer needed. Serving your needs is our

priority, and by eliminating maintenance for obsolete items we

can free resources to work on new and improved solutions to

enhance your Banner experience.

Over the next several months, we will be sharing the details

of our efforts to eliminate obsolete Georgia enhancements.

These announcements will include enhancements that are

no longer needed due to policy changes, enhancements that

have been added to baseline software and are no longer

needed, and enhancements that were authorized by external

agencies and are no longer required.

Please note that we will not remove any modifications that are

used ubiquitously by our campuses. We will communicate

well in advance before decommissioning any functionality,

and will offer training as needed to ensure a smooth transition

(example: Using baseline functionality instead of a Georgia

Enhancement).

The tentative time line of objects to be decommissioned in Q3:

July 2013 Regents’ Test LoadGSFC Auditing Tool Kit

August 2013National Student Clearinghouse

Thank you again for helping us to identify and prioritize which

Georgia enhancements add the most value to you - our

University System of Georgia customers!

Sneak Peak...Banner BootcampThe ITS GeorgiaBEST Team

will once again offer a FREE

Banner Boot Camp before

Georgia Summit. Information

will be provided about Banner

Baseline – from what a

form name means to basic

navigation. The Georgia

Enhancements maintained by

ITS for USG specific functions

will also be reviewed for pur-

pose and functionality. Helpful

resources available to all USG

institutions will be discussed.

There will be break out ses-

sions for Accounts Receivable,

Financial Aid and Records and

Admissions to allow present-

ers to further discuss specific

Georgia Enhancements func-

tionality.
